The creation and colossal flop of New Coke bubbles onto New Theatre's stage in Rogelio Martinez's new comedy Fizz!

New Theatre's (THE NEW) 25th Anniversary continues with the Florida Premiere of Rogelio Martinez's new comedy, Fizz, running December 3 - 19, 2010.

Gun-toting Southern belles, cocaine-loving Rockettes, and insane soda execs all take part in this fictionalized comedy about one of history's biggest flops - the creation of New Coke. At the same time it examines the meteoric rise of Roberto Goizueta, as the first Cuban American to head a major American company.

(Photo By Ricky J. Martinez)

This play advances this season's theme of overcoming adversity and examines issues of immigration, the Cuban experience, and corporate America at its most bizarre. "(Rogelio) Martinez is able to subtly investigate some larger questions: What are history and culture in America? Can an immigrant ever be truly acculturated? What does it mean to become American? How do Americans think about their national identity, and how is that bound up with the kind of consumer culture exemplified by the '80s?" - nytheatre.com. Rogelio Martinez will be in attendance on the opening weekend of the production. MR. Martinez was born in Sancti-Spiritus, Cuba, and came to this country in 1980. He received his undergraduate degree from Syracuse University and his graduate degree from Columbia University. MR. Martinez is a recipient of a grant from the New York Foundation for the Arts and has penned such works as Comrades and Worms, They Still Mambo in Havana, Lenin's Omelet, When It's Cocktails Time in Cuba, Partial Complex Seizure, Illuminating Veronica, Arrivals and Departures, and I Regret She's Made of Sugar.
